Buying Guide

Match rated capacity to the job

Choose a hoist with a working load limit comfortably above the heaviest load you expect—options here range from 550 lb lever hoists to 5-ton come-along winches

Prefer durable load-retaining components

Look for steel cable or grade-80 (G80) chain and forged hooks for long service life and resistance to wear

Consider gearing and mechanical advantage

Dual-gear or higher-reduction mechanisms reduce effort and improve control when hauling heavy loads, useful on models with higher tonnage ratings

Check lift length and cable/chain reach

Ensure the available cable or 10 ft chain lift matches your workspace and the vertical/horizontal travel you need

Evaluate portability and mounting style

Lever chain hoists are compact and easy to position for overhead pulls, while come-along winches with rope or cable suit longer pulls and vehicle recovery tasks
